Kim Tae Yeon (b. 1986, Seoul KR)

Kim Tae Yeon lives and works in Seoul Korea. She has graduated in 2016 as Master of Fine Art Painting at the Slade School of Fine Art in London. And a candidate for Ph.D., Fine Arts in Oriental Painting, Seoul National University.
